Gap Exchange, the Delhi-based automotive parts supplier, has unveiled a series of innovative technological enhancements aimed at revolutionizing the customer service experience. Recognizing the importance of seamless interactions and efficient service delivery, the company has invested in cutting-edge solutions that streamline processes and elevate customer satisfaction.

One of the key improvements is the introduction of a new online ordering system, which allows customers to browse through a comprehensive catalog of automotive parts, compare prices, and place orders with ease. This user-friendly platform not only saves time but also provides detailed product information and specifications, empowering customers to make informed decisions.

In addition, Gap Exchange has implemented advanced inventory management systems that ensure accurate stock levels and timely delivery of orders. By optimizing logistics and streamlining supply chain operations, the company aims to minimize delays and enhance the overall customer experience.

To further improve communication and support, Gap Exchange has also introduced a dedicated customer service portal, where customers can access a wealth of information, track their orders, and interact with knowledgeable representatives in real time. This comprehensive approach to customer service reflects the company’s unwavering commitment to exceeding customer expectations.
